The “Chair Lifestyle” Problem
Most corporate employees today spend long hours seated with very little movement during the day. Add irregular eating habits, low water intake, stress, late-night work culture, and dependency on fast food — and the digestive system begins to suffer.

Prolonged sitting puts pressure on the rectal veins and weakens bowel movement patterns. Over time, this can lead to:

  • Piles (Haemorrhoids)
  • Anal fissures
  • Chronic constipation
  • Fistula
  • Rectal pain and bleeding
  • Bloating and digestive discomfort


Many patients ignore early symptoms due to embarrassment or lack of awareness. Unfortunately, delaying treatment often worsens the condition.


Why Pune’s Young Professionals Are at Higher Risk
Unlike earlier generations with physically active lifestyles, today’s urban workforce often:

  • Sits continuously for 6–10 hours
  • Skips meals or eats processed food
  • Drinks excessive caffeine
  • Avoids exercise due to busy schedules
  • Experiences chronic stress and sleep disturbance


This combination directly affects gut health and bowel habits.

Warning Signs You Should Never Ignore


Many anal disorders begin with mild symptoms that patients often dismiss. Seek medical consultation if you experience:

  • Pain during bowel movements
  • Bleeding while passing stool
  • Itching or swelling near the anal area
  • Constipation lasting several days
  • Feeling of incomplete bowel evacuation
  • Lump formation near the anus
  • Persistent discomfort while sitting


Early diagnosis can prevent complications and avoid the need for major surgery.
Simple Lifestyle Changes Can Prevent Major Problems
The good news is that most anorectal disorders are preventable with a few consistent habits:

  1. Move Every Hour – Avoid sitting continuously for long durations. Even a 3–5 minute walk every hour improves circulation and bowel health.
  2. Increase Fiber Intake – Add fruits, salads, oats, leafy vegetables, and whole grains to your daily diet.
  3. Stay Hydrated – Drink at least 2.5–3 litres of water daily to maintain smooth bowel movement.
  4. Don’t Ignore Nature’s Call – Delaying bowel movement increases constipation risk and strain during passing stool.
  5. Exercise Regularly – Walking, yoga, stretching, and light workouts improve digestion and reduce pelvic pressure.
  6. Reduce Stress – Stress directly affects gut function. Proper sleep and mental relaxation are equally important.
